What began as one night of music in a front lawn for a great cause has quickly grown into one of the largest and most impactful college-town music festivals in the country.
Jam in the Streets 2026 will feature an array of entertainment ranging from world-renown artists, to local college bands, multiple stages, vendors, food partners, and interactive community activations.
Centered along Washington Street in downtown Athens, the festival zone includes two in-street stages and two side stages located inside of clubs. The street will be fully closed and open container accessible with the purchase of a festival zone wristband, which are available for advance purchase.
Children and individuals under 21 are welcome at the festival. They will still need a wristband to access all of the stages for the event. When you arrive at the event to pick up your wristband at will-call, anyone under 21 will be given an under 21 wristband.
100% of the proceeds support Jam For Cam’s mission: leverage the power of music to bring together community and fight melanoma through awareness, education, prevention, and charitable support for research. Over the past eight years, Jam For Cam has welcomed more than 40,000 attendees and raised over $1.4 Million for charity, all while using the organization and event's platform to educate and create awareness around melanoma.
